RESEARCH TRIANGLE PARK, N.C., July 21, 2026
Merakris Therapeutics announced that it has received a Direct-to-Phase II Small Business Innovation Research (SBIR) award from the National Institute of Diabetes and Digestive and Kidney Diseases (NIDDK), part of the National Institutes of Health (NIH), to support the clinical development of MTX-001 for the treatment of diabetic foot ulcers (DFUs). The two-year award is expected to provide approximately $2.2 million in non-dilutive funding, enabling the company to expand its clinical-stage regenerative biologics pipeline into a second major chronic wound indication while complementing its ongoing FDA Fast Track-designated venous leg ulcer (VLU) program. The funding also represents independent scientific validation of the company’s therapeutic platform, manufacturing capabilities, and long-term clinical development strategy.
MTX-001 Targets Chronic Wounds with a Dual-Action Regenerative Approach
MTX-001 is Merakris Therapeutics’ lead investigational biologic, designed to address the underlying biological causes of chronic wound persistence rather than simply providing wound coverage. The therapy features a dual-action mechanism that simultaneously modulates excessive inflammation and protease activity, helping restore an environment conducive to healing, while also activating endogenous epithelial cells responsible for tissue regeneration and re-epithelialization. By targeting both inflammatory damage and impaired tissue repair, MTX-001 aims to offer a differentiated treatment option for patients suffering from diabetic foot ulcers and venous leg ulcers, two of the largest chronic wound indications with significant unmet medical need.
NIH-Funded Program Supports Randomized Clinical Development
The NIH-supported study will evaluate MTX-001 in patients with diabetic foot ulcers using a randomized, placebo-controlled clinical trial design, with all participants continuing to receive current standard wound care, including debridement, off-loading, and comprehensive wound management. Merakris Therapeutics also plans to engage with the U.S. Food and Drug Administration (FDA) to discuss its broader clinical development strategy for MTX-001 in diabetic foot ulcers. In parallel, the company recently initiated Good Manufacturing Practice (GMP) pilot-scale production of clinical material and continues advancing its Chemistry, Manufacturing and Controls (CMC) platform to support future late-stage clinical studies and potential commercialization.
Pipeline Expansion Strengthens Merakris’ Regenerative Medicine Strategy
The new diabetic foot ulcer program complements Merakris Therapeutics’ ongoing Phase II clinical trial evaluating MTX-001 for venous leg ulcers (ClinicalTrials.gov Identifier: NCT04647240), which recently received FDA Fast Track Designation. Together, these programs establish MTX-001 as a clinical-stage regenerative biologic platform targeting two of the most prevalent chronic wound conditions worldwide.
